Skip to main content

Wecom(A.K.A. WeChat Work) Group Bot python API.

Project description

pywgb

Wecom(A.K.A. WeChat Work) Group Bot python API.

Homepage

ChowRex/pywgb: Wecom(A.K.A Wechat Work) Group Bot python API.

How to use

  1. Create a Wecom Group Bot.

  2. Copy the webhook URL or just the key. It should be like:

  3. Install this package: pip install pywgb

  4. Refer code below:

    from pywgb import TextWeComGroupBot, MarkdownWeComGroupBot
    
    KEY = "PASTE_YOUR_KEY_OR_WEBHOOKURL_HERE"
    
    # If you want to send Text message, use this.
    msg = "This is a test Text message."
    bot = TextWeComGroupBot(KEY)
    bot.send(msg)
    
    # If you want to send Markdown message, use this.
    msg = "# This is a test Markdown title message."
    bot = MarkdownWeComGroupBot(KEY)
    bot.send(msg)
    

Official Docs

Only Chinese version doc: 群机器人配置说明 - 文档 - 企业微信开发者中心

Roadmap

  • v0.0.1: :tada: Initial project. Offering send Text and Markdown type message.
  • v0.0.2: :framed_picture: Add Picture type message support.
  • v0.0.3: :newspaper: Add News type message support.
  • v0.0.4: :open_file_folder: Add File type message support.
  • v0.0.5: :speaking_head: Add Voice type message support.
  • v0.0.6: :spiral_notepad: Add TextCard type message support.
  • v0.0.7: :card_file_box: Add PictureCard type message support.
  • v0.1.0: :thumbsup: First FULL capacity stable version release.Fix bugs and so on.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pywgb-0.0.1.tar.gz (7.8 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

pywgb-0.0.1-py3-none-any.whl (8.2 kB view details)

Uploaded Python 3

File details

Details for the file pywgb-0.0.1.tar.gz.

File metadata

  • Download URL: pywgb-0.0.1.tar.gz
  • Upload date:
  • Size: 7.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for pywgb-0.0.1.tar.gz
Algorithm Hash digest
SHA256 a1901f77c0ce56351d968a1aa1528096fa11c037328e7360889204ebb7514eab
MD5 d7a37ac711d6fac7859738366fc03563
BLAKE2b-256 0043d889a781bc38e62a83de3af65ffc53d6219bc77ba7b5b6a75f03e6e4a627

See more details on using hashes here.

File details

Details for the file pywgb-0.0.1-py3-none-any.whl.

File metadata

  • Download URL: pywgb-0.0.1-py3-none-any.whl
  • Upload date:
  • Size: 8.2 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.12.9

File hashes

Hashes for pywgb-0.0.1-py3-none-any.whl
Algorithm Hash digest
SHA256 7aef158f24a744a291065ccb0c5b857629fe3bdba7c3729b054359b5c616fa55
MD5 65fd782a28f9bc356eb040141976960c
BLAKE2b-256 c515b68759c7a39ec9ca01890421cea58e04049b8068e7f46f22d663e942344d

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page